VIRGINIA
The Cavs unveiled a no-huddle spread offense this spring. However, no true playmakers emerged on offense.
There aren’t many to choose from at the moment. With RB Cedric Peerman off to the NFL, perhaps Mikell Simpson will become someone to watch.
QB Jameel Sewell is a running threat. The problem: he might not see the field much in 2009 - unless he comes out on top from the ongoing QB battle.
Who’s going to play QB? Marc Verica, Vic Hall and Sewell are duking it out. It doesn’t sound like anyone is the clear leader heading out of spring ball.
QB Marc Verica was 14-19 for 148 yards and threw game’s only TD pass. Mikell Simpson scored the game’s only other TD on a 48 yard jaunt, and finished with 64 yards on 5 carries.
